A tragic accident on February 24th changed the lives of many in our community who knew the three young victims. A high-speed Amtrak passenger train collided with a vehicle on KL Ave. in Oshtemo Township. 18-year-old Jordan Brooks, 19-year-old Marcionna Edwards, and 20-year-old Jarmaine Brown were all pronounced dead at the scene. Left to pick up the pieces, the family of Marcionna Edwards is looking for help raising money for memorial expenses. According to a Facebook fundraising page created by those close to Edwards, she was:

...a lovely lady... She loved playing basketball. She loved her family. She often took care of her little brother while their mom worked. She was known for her big smile and outgoing personality.
